Course Curriculum Overview

5

The MA. sociology course structure constitute the elements of sociology and the research journals like theoretical approaches in sociology, population and demography, sociological thinkers, research methodology and even rural poverty and livelihood. Hence, the course was in depth and covered the essentials of sociology as a masters subject.

Fee Structure And Facilities

The fee structure was paid per semester and the total fee payable was approximately Rs 12825/-. The amount is less as the masters course in any other colleges are very high and most importantly the facilities given to us are also good.

Admission

I cleared my BA. Sociology in 2017 and after that I applied here for pursuing MA. sociology 2 year course program through filling up an application form and meeting all the criteria required like percentage and submitting my documents.

Faculty

4

All the professors were good and most of them were PHD degree holder in the subjects and domains of the sociology like gender and development, rural sociology. Therefore, their educational and teaching experience was very high and well explained
